what makes you think they made money? That's the basis of the rest of your post.
Because I don't see IE paying the NTA money to run a service which is loss making. If they don't make money then why not run more services? They have previously scrapped some late night Galway services because of even lower loading after some sporting events and if money wasn't the main aim then why not let pass holders on them?

The 2 Bruce Springsteen services were either sold out or had a handful of seats left and even operated with larger trains.

